gerritbot added a comment.
Change 596673 **merged** by jenkins-bot:
[wikibase/vuejs-components@master] Add ADR for the VueJs Design System
https://gerrit.wikimedia.org/r/596673
TASK DETAIL
https://phabricator.wikimedia.org/T251160
EMAIL PREFERENCES
https://phabricator.wikimedia.org
Tonina_Zhelyazkova_WMDE added a comment.
**The result of the proposal: **
We are going with a VueJS implementation of the Design System, where the CSS
will be agnostic, as in it's going to be provided in schema driven way using
design token files.
We will explore ways to export agnostic
gerritbot added a comment.
Change 596673 had a related patch set uploaded (by Tonina Zhelyazkova; owner:
Tonina Zhelyazkova):
[wikibase/vuejs-components@master] Add ADR for the VueJs Design System
https://gerrit.wikimedia.org/r/596673
TASK DETAIL
https://phabricator.wikimedia.org/T25
Tonina_Zhelyazkova_WMDE added a comment.
https://docs.google.com/document/d/1lhXX7NLXLLO5YBW0K7aN1LKRr1ce8Zw3hxpsPMrWcsg/edit#
TASK DETAIL
https://phabricator.wikimedia.org/T251160
EMAIL PREFERENCES
https://phabricator.wikimedia.org/settings/panel/emailpreferences/
To: Tonina_Zhelyazkov
Sarai-WMDE added a comment.
We assume that creating a said "framework agnostic" design system, one that
is strictly built using purely HTML and CSS (+ light presentational JS), is the
best choice mainly because:
1. Resilience: In the event of the adoption of any other JS framework by our